JLF's Sarah Curry discusses the 2015-17 alternative N.C. budget



Sarah Curry, John Locke Foundation director of fiscal policy studies, discusses highlights from JLF's 2015-17 alternative N.C. budget.


JLF's Becki Gray discusses items on the N.C. General Assembly's agenda



Becki Gray, John Locke Foundation vice president for outreach, discusses items on the N.C. General Assembly's agenda for the rest of the 2015 legislative session. Gray offered these comments during an interview with Donna Martinez for Carolina Journal Radio (Program No. 626).


Carolina Journal's Rick Henderson discusses N.C. island controversy



Rick Henderson, Carolina Journal managing editor, discusses CJ's latest cover story, which focuses on a controversy surrounding ownership of an island in North Carolina's Pamlico Sound. Henderson offered these comments during an interview with Donna Martinez for Carolina Journal Radio (Program No. 626).
